Beef Enchiladas

Ingredients

  • 1 lb ground beef
  • 1/2 cup chopped onion
  • 2 cloves garlic, crushed
  • 1/2 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p pepper
  • 2 10 oz cans enchilada sauce
  • 8 small corn tortillas (6-7 inch in diameter)
  • 2/4 cup shredded monterey jack or cheddar cheese
  • 1 Tbsp Chopped Fresh Cilantro
  • Sour Cream (optional)

Details

Preparation

Step 1

Preheat oven to 350

In a large pan, brown ground beef, onion and garlic over medium heat 8-10 minutes. Pour off grease.

Season with salt and pepper to taste. Stir in 1/2 cup enchilada sauce from one can. Set aside remaining sauce from that can.

Pour the second can of enchilada sauce into a shallow dish. Dip tortillas, one at a time, int sauce to coat both sides. Spoon beef mixture evenly down the center of each tortilla and roll up. Place beef enchiladas seam-side down in a 13x9 inch baking dish.

Cover dish and bake in oven for 15 minutes.

Uncover enchiladas, spoon reserved enchilada sauce over beef enchiladas. Sprinkle with the cheese. Continue baking uncovered for 10 minutes or until cheese is melted. Sprinkle liberally with cilantro. Serve with sour cream (optional).
